排出大海的塑膠,經過紫外線、物理或者生物分解的作用等,將會拆解成為微形塑膠粒。1105Please respect copyright.PENANAtiE62xEEuw1105Please respect copyright.PENANAr9VHduyBgU
如圖中所示,被分解的膠粒將依據其體積大細,而被賦上不同的命名。1105Please respect copyright.PENANAb4mb65k3gu
1105Please respect copyright.PENANA7HCLSnr8Eo
(圖2)箭嘴所指的為3μm的microplastic,可以見得到microplastic會黏在細胞的表面,同時細胞亦有能力將microplastic吞進內部。1105Please respect copyright.PENANAn42KwdoZbP1105Please respect copyright.PENANAwmG276ddRs
1105Please respect copyright.PENANAFSEN5P9eDP
(圖3)塑膠粒體積過大的話,細胞便無法把它吞進內部。1105Please respect copyright.PENANAig5uiCJ5a91105Please respect copyright.PENANArXVOnKGRQj
但是,如圖中所示,若某特定會被細胞外部接收器吸收的物質黏附在體積相對為大的塑膠粒表面,大型塑膠粒便能經由細胞接收器輔助進入體內。1105Please respect copyright.PENANA2Kdt52E0Ct
1105Please respect copyright.PENANA5CPltgBX2F
(圖4)科學家證實(Ref2),對比浸在乾淨水裡,浸在淡/鹹水4星期的塑膠粒將更有效率進入細胞內部,而淡水及鹹水兩者對塑膠粒的影響則為相約。1105Please respect copyright.PENANA1TfMwb21rw1105Please respect copyright.PENANAch5z7ZQSLw
這相信是因為水裡不同的物質黏附在塑膠粒表面上,從而輔助塑膠粒進入細胞內。1105Please respect copyright.PENANAU6tWmG21W5
1105Please respect copyright.PENANAyl1NZvxvpf
而乾淨水並無外來物質,因此沒能輔助塑膠粒進入細胞內部,故比浸在淡/鹹水4星期的塑膠粒較為遜色。1105Please respect copyright.PENANA7H4cyrwx2y
1105Please respect copyright.PENANAh32KeR0jVy
1105Please respect copyright.PENANAIB4CqduqnJ
(圖5)現實中,被分解的膠粒在大海中會遇上各種外來物質,形成名為Ecocorona的外膜。1105Please respect copyright.PENANAi06K4zgGYe1105Please respect copyright.PENANAt5QMzbxIlr
1105Please respect copyright.PENANAqNrUYkua2O
與體積相同的塑膠粒作對比,擁有Ecocorona外膜的塑膠粒會比工業原始出產版本的塑膠粒更有效率進入人體細胞內部(Ref1)。1105Please respect copyright.PENANAF7qveG0Z8j
1105Please respect copyright.PENANAUy0YLqDv6G
由此可見,長期攝取排放在海洋中的塑膠粒對身體的影響究竟會有多大這話題,絕對值得作深入的研究和檢討。1105Please respect copyright.PENANA7j5JSMktpi
